Sasol MP6P

Meta Para Cresol (77% min) Phenol (5%) blend. It is used as wire enamel solvent. This product is also called MPP6 and MP-Cresol 45 (P6). For documents specific to a region, please contact Sasol using the 'Request Document' button.

Chemical Name: Phenol, p-cresol

Chemical Family: Cresolic Compounds, Phenols, Phenols & Phenolics

Storage & Handling

Storage And Handling
  • MP-Cresol 45 (P6) is stable if stored and handled according to the recommendations in the Sasol SDS and is expected to retain compliance with test properties to within specification limits.
  • Depending upon storage conditions, the product may absorb moisture from the air, darken in color over time, or leach low level metals from the storage vessel. This will be minimized, however, if the container remains sealed and the product is not exposed to air or excessive heating.
  • It is recommended that a sample of the product be tested to confirm compliance to test specifications following prolonged storage, especially under non-ideal storage conditions.
